Antler Gold Inc. has signed a binding Letter of Intent with Fortress Asset Management LLC, granting Fortress the option to acquire a 100% interest in the Erongo Central Gold Project for US$ 5.5 million, along with significant exploration commitments.
Information on the Target
Antler Gold Inc. (“Antler” or the “Company”), headquartered in Halifax, Nova Scotia, has announced a significant development concerning its subsidiary, Antler Gold Namibia (Pty) Ltd (“Antler Nam”). The company has entered into a binding Letter Of Intent (LOI) with Fortress Asset Management LLC (“Fortress” or the “Optionee”), a private company operating at arm’s length. This agreement allows Fortress to acquire up to a 100% interest in Antler’s Erongo Central Gold Project (the “Project”) over a period of three years. The total consideration for the acquisition will amount to US$ 5.5 million, alongside a commitment to invest US$ 6.0 million in exploration expenditures and the issuance of a 2% net smelter return (NSR) to Antler across the entire Project.
Industry Overview in Namibia
Namibia is recognized as a rich mining jurisdiction in southern Africa, with significant deposits of gold, uranium, and base metals. The country’s mining industry has long been a cornerstone of its economy, contributing extensively to the national GDP and providing numerous employment opportunities. The government has established a supportive regulatory framework to attract foreign investment, which has fostered the development of multiple successful mining projects.
